    Warning Lights on Dash Related to Fog Light Failures

    Modern vehicles are equipped with advanced onboard diagnostic systems designed to alert drivers to various vehicle issues through dashboard warning lights. When it comes to fog lights, specific warning indicators may illuminate, signaling potential malfunctions. Recognizing these dashboard symbols is the first step in diagnosing fog light problems early. While not all vehicles have dedicated fog light warning lights, many integrate fog light status into the lighting system indicator or general warning lights. Being attentive to these alerts helps drivers avoid driving with compromised fog light functionality, which is crucial for safety in poor visibility conditions.

    Common Fog Light-Related Dashboard Symbols

    The most common dashboard warning related to fog lights is a green or amber indicator resembling a lamp with three horizontal lines and a wavy or straight beam pattern pointing downward or sideways. This symbol typically lights up when the fog lights are turned on and should turn off when they are switched off. If this indicator flashes, stays on unexpectedly, or fails to illuminate at all, it could mean there’s an issue with the fog light bulbs, wiring, or control circuits. Additionally, some vehicles may trigger the general check engine or warning light if the fog light system experiences electrical faults, requiring further diagnostic attention.     What Causes Fog Light Warning Lights to Activate?

    Several issues can cause the fog light warning indicators to appear on the dashboard. Burnt-out bulbs are among the most frequent culprits and often trigger a warning due to an open circuit detected by the vehicle’s computer. Wiring problems, such as frayed wires or corroded connectors, can also interrupt the electrical flow and cause warning lights. Faulty fog light switches, blown fuses, or malfunctioning relays might be detected as system errors. In newer vehicles with integrated lighting control modules, software glitches or sensor failures can also cause warning lights. Identifying the exact cause typically requires a professional diagnostic scan.

    The Importance of Prompt Fog Light Diagnostics

    Ignoring fog light warning lights can lead to prolonged operation with impaired lighting, which compromises safety during foggy or inclement weather. Driving without fully functional fog lights reduces road visibility and increases the risk of accidents. Additionally, unaddressed electrical faults can potentially lead to further damage in the vehicle’s lighting system or drain the battery. Promptly consulting a certified technician for a fog light check ensures that the problem is accurately diagnosed and repaired. Early intervention minimizes repair costs and restores safe lighting performance quickly.

    What to Expect During a Professional Fog Light Check

    When a vehicle is brought in due to fog light warning indicators, the technician begins with a comprehensive visual inspection of the bulbs, lenses, wiring, and connectors. Following this, they use diagnostic tools to scan the vehicle’s computer for fault codes related to the fog light system. Electrical testing with multimeters verifies voltage and continuity in the circuit. The fog light switch, relay, and fuses are tested for proper operation. After identifying the issue—whether it’s a bulb replacement, wiring repair, or module reset—the technician performs the necessary repairs and retests the system.
